House raising services involve elevating an existing structure to a higher level on its foundation. This process typically includes lifting the entire building, often with specialized equipment, to create space underneath. Once raised, the home can be placed on new, more stable foundation supports, which may involve replacing or reinforcing existing footings. This service helps homeowners adapt their properties for various needs, such as flood protection, foundation repair, or preparing for renovations.

Discover typical House Raising project ranges for Franksville, WI.
Cost Range - House raising services typically cost between $10,000 and $50,000, depending on the home's size and foundation type. For example, raising a small cottage may be closer to $10,000, while larger homes can approach $50,000 or more.
Factors Influencing Price - Costs vary based on home height, foundation complexity, and whether additional work like foundation repair is needed. A straightforward raise might be around $15,000, whereas more complex projects could exceed $40,000.
Average Expenses - On average, homeowners in Franksville, WI, can expect to pay around $20,000 to $30,000 for house raising services. This range includes labor, equipment, and basic foundation work.
Additional Costs - Extra expenses may include permits, foundation reinforcement, or utility disconnects, potentially adding several thousand dollars to the overall cost.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ific project requirements.

What is house raising? House raising involves elevating a building to a higher foundation level, often to prevent flood damage or improve access.
Why might someone need house raising services? Property owners may consider house raising to protect against flooding, comply with local regulations, or improve property value.
How do local contractors perform house raising? Contractors typically lift the structure, reinforce the foundation, and set the house on new supports or piers.
Is house raising suitable for all types of homes? House raising is generally suitable for many residential structures, but suitability depends on the building’s design and condition.
